Transaction 3a26630ad96381db4a706da9c385ce3b9389564e2bd69ec17245c0920c358e69
1 Input
1 Output
-
3a26630ad96381db4a706da9c385ce3b9389564e2bd69ec17245c0920c358e69:0
- value
- 482273
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9908ad86cc40f04a23dd9908a4fcd79e2b674ce2 OP_EQUAL
- address
- 3FeBhqhvtz2AhBX6wUX1oWYBnsmWyg5qyK